[German]Adobe has released a security update for Flash Player in April 2019, which upgrades it to version 32.0.0.171. Microsoft has also released a corresponding Flash update.

Adobe Security Bulletin
Adobe Security Bulletin states that the update addresses a critical and important security issue and mentions the following Flash versions as affected.
Product | Version | Platform |
Adobe Flash Player Desktop Runtime | 32.0.0.156 and earlier versions | Windows, macOS, Linux |
Adobe Flash Player for Google Chrome | 32.0.0.156 and earlier versions | Windows, Macintosh, Linux and Chrome OS |
Adobe Flash Player for Microsoft Edge and Internet Explorer 11 | 32.0.0.156 and earlier versions | Windows 10 and 8.1 |
Adobe Flash Player 32.0.0.171 is available for Windows, Macintosh, Linux and Chrome OS platforms. The download links can be found in the Security Bulletin.
Microsoft Flash Update KB4493478
Microsoft has released update KB4493478 (Flash Player Update) for Windows Server 2019, all versions of Windows 10, Windows Server Version 1803, Windows Server 2016 Version 1709, Windows RT/RT 8.1, Windows 8.1, Windows Server 2016 and Server 2012 R2/Windows Server 2012 as of April 9, 2019. The update can be found in the Microsoft Update Catalog here.
Check Google Chrome for updates
The Chrome Browser update automatically. You can also manually check for updates by typing chrome://components in the address bar.
Which Flash Player version is installed?
The installed Flash version can be checked on this page. There you can see if the Flash Player is supported in your browser (in Chrome Flash is deactivated by default). If you are upgrading Flash Player from this Adobe website, please assure that the optional offerings (McAfee Security Scan Plus and Intel True Key) will not be installed.
